В современном мире, где IT-системы являются основой бизнеса, эффективный мониторинг IT инфраструктуры – это не просто желательная практика, а жизненная необходимость. От стабильной работы ваших систем напрямую зависит производительность, репутация и, в конечном итоге, прибыль. В этой статье мы рассмотрим ключевые аспекты и инструменты IT мониторинга, которые помогут вам обеспечить надежность и оптимальную работу вашей IT-инфраструктуры.

Зачем нужен мониторинг IT систем?
Мониторинг серверов, мониторинг сети, мониторинг приложений и мониторинг баз данных позволяют вам:
- Мониторинг производительности: Выявлять и устранять узкие места, обеспечивая оптимальную производительность системы.
- Мониторинг доступности: Гарантировать, что ваши сервисы доступны для пользователей 24/7, минимизируя downtime и максимизируя uptime.
- Проактивное выявление проблем: Обнаруживать аномалии и тренды, предсказывая потенциальные проблемы до того, как они повлияют на пользователей.
- Оптимизация ресурсов: Эффективно использовать ресурсы, планировать масштабируемость и снижать затраты.
- Мониторинг безопасности IT систем: Обнаруживать и реагировать на угрозы безопасности.
Ключевые компоненты системы мониторинга
Эффективная система мониторинга состоит из нескольких ключевых компонентов:
- Сбор данных: Получение информации о состоянии систем и приложений.
- Обработка данных: Анализ собранных данных для выявления проблем и трендов.
- Корреляция событий: Сопоставление различных событий для определения первопричины проблем.
- Оповещения: Автоматическое уведомление ответственных лиц о возникновении проблем.
- Дашборды и визуализация данных: Представление информации в удобном и понятном формате.
- Логирование и анализ логов: Сбор и анализ журналов событий для выявления проблем и проведения root cause analysis.
Инструменты для мониторинга IT систем
Существует множество систем мониторинга, каждая из которых имеет свои преимущества и недостатки. Рассмотрим некоторые из наиболее популярных:
- Zabbix: Мощная и гибкая система инфраструктурного мониторинга с открытым исходным кодом.
- Nagios: Одна из старейших и наиболее известных систем мониторинга.
- Prometheus: Система мониторинга и анализа логов, особенно хорошо подходящая для мониторинга контейнеризированных сред.
- Grafana: Инструмент для визуализации данных, который часто используется в связке с Prometheus и другими системами мониторинга.
- Datadog: Облачная платформа мониторинга с широким набором функций, включая APM (Application Performance Monitoring).
- New Relic: Еще одна популярная облачная платформа APM, ориентированная на мониторинг производительности приложений.
- Dynatrace: Платформа мониторинга с искусственным интеллектом, которая автоматически выявляет и устраняет проблемы.
- SolarWinds: Широкий спектр инструментов для мониторинга сети, серверов и приложений.
- PRTG Network Monitor: Комплексное решение для мониторинга сети и инфраструктуры.
- Sentry: Инструмент для отслеживания ошибок в приложениях.
Мониторинг в контексте IT Operations, DevOps и SRE
Эффективный мониторинг является неотъемлемой частью современных практик IT operations, DevOps и SRE (Site Reliability Engineering). Автоматизация мониторинга, использование метрик и пороговых значений, а также своевременные предупреждения позволяют командам быстро реагировать на инциденты и обеспечивать соблюдение SLA (Service Level Agreement).
Мониторинг облачных сервисов
С ростом популярности облачных технологий, мониторинг облачных сервисов становится все более важным. Большинство облачных провайдеров предоставляют собственные инструменты мониторинга, но также можно использовать сторонние решения, такие как Datadog и New Relic.
Выбор инструментов для мониторинга IT систем зависит от ваших конкретных потребностей и бюджета. Важно выбрать решение, которое обеспечивает полный охват вашей инфраструктуры, предоставляет необходимые функции и позволяет вам быстро реагировать на проблемы. Помните, что мониторинг – это не одноразовая задача, а непрерывный процесс оптимизации и улучшения.
